Applications of Circular Systems
Circular systems are used in a wide range of automated environments where continuous movement, controlled positioning and compact layouts are essential. Typical applications include assembly stations, packaging lines, testing units, inspection systems, pick-and-place operations and multi-station production processes.
Their ability to combine smooth guiding with precise indexing makes them ideal when synchronised motion between multiple workstations is required, offering an efficient alternative to larger conveyor-based setups.
What is circular systems design?
Circular systems design refers to the engineering of a linear motion mechanism arranged along a circular or oval path, enabling uninterrupted and controlled movement of carriages around the loop. This design reduces the need for long linear travel, optimises space and ensures consistent positioning across multiple stations. By integrating guiding, transmission, lubrication and indexing into a single structure, circular systems provide a compact, precise and highly reliable motion platform for industrial automation.
